The successful candidate should demonstrate the following competencies:
Committed to a developmental approach and to continuous learning; collaborative decision making, planning and execution skills; strong stakeholder management and communication skills; and hold a diversity and inclusion prerogative.
The ideal candidate will engage in classroom teaching ( IT, coding and robotics Grade 4-7), including the academic, administrative, educational, disciplinary and reporting aspects and to participate in extra and co-curricular activities.

- The School is well-resourced with the latest technology, and all learners have access to iPads.
- The School is committed to holistic education that goes beyond traditional academics to nurture all aspects of a child's development
- The Primary school l is a Trauma Informed school with a full Therapy Team including Speech and Language Therapists, Occupational Therapists, Counsellors, Social Workers and a School Nurse. Staff wellness is important and staff have access to the Therapy Team and School Nurse, in addition to receiving daily meals along with the learners. The ongoing Professional Development of staff is also prioritised .
- The School is seeking to employ a dynamic and passionate IT, Coding and Robotics teacher to join the academic team.
Key Responsibilities will include:
- Teaching Coding, IT Skills, and Robotics to learners in Grades 4–7, using age-appropriate tools and platforms.
- Introduce learners to computational thinking, basic programming, and robotics engineering concepts.
- Foster digital literacy, computational thinking, and 21st-century problem-solving skills through engaging lessons aligned with the South African curriculum
- Use educational tools such as Scratch, Blockly, Python (intro), LEGO® Education kits, Arduino, etc.
- Integrate IT foundational skills: typing, internet safety, basic MS Office or Google Workspace skills
- Develop practical, hands-on projects that encourage creativity, critical thinking, and collaboration.
- Manage and maintain classroom technology and robotics kits.
- Assess and report on learners' progress through practical tasks, tests, and digital portfolios.
- Foster a safe, inclusive, and engaging classroom environment.
- Contribute to extra-curricular activities such as robotics clubs, coding competitions, or maker fairs.
- Participate in staff development, curriculum planning, and school functions.
The successful candidate must have:
- Bachelor's Deg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or Education (with IT specialization), or other relevant qualification;
- South African Council of Educators (SACE) registration;
- Proven experience teaching IT, Coding and Robotics;
- Ability to manage a computer lab environment;
- A passion for technology and education;
- A commitment to a developmental approach and to continuous learning;
- Excellent interpersonal, organisational and computer skills;
- The ability to work as part of a dynamic; and
- Experience in using multimedia teaching methods (Google Suite training advantageous).
- Diversity and inclusivity must be a prerogative.
